Jaipur in January: Weather, Crowd Levels and What to Pack
January is one of the best months for Jaipur. Days are pleasant for forts and walking, and evenings can be cool. It’s also a popular month, so plan early.
- Best for: sightseeing, photography, markets, day trips
- Crowds: higher than shoulder season, especially weekends
- Pack: light layers for daytime + a warm jacket for evenings

Best Things to Do in Jaipur in January
January is perfect for an early start at forts, a relaxed afternoon in the old city, and an evening market walk. Here’s a simple plan.
- Start the day at Amer Fort (clear winter light).
- Do the Old City core: City Palace + Jantar Mantar + Hawa Mahal.
- End with Nahargarh sunset and a rooftop dinner.
